WebApr 17, 2024 · Myotomes are derivatives of the embryonic somite; which also gives rise to dermatomes and sclerotome. The nomenclature associated with the myotomes is based on the spinal level from which the nerve arises. Recall that there are 31 paired spinal nerves emerging through the intervertebral foramen between adjacent vertebrae. WebMay 4, 2024 · Each level of the spinal cord sends motor signals from the brain to different muscles throughout the body. The muscles designated to each level of the spinal cord are called myotomes. Additionally, each level of the spinal cord receives sensory information from a different area of skin called a dermatome.
